Application
Catalyst for:
- Heterocyclization reactions
- CO2-mediated rearrangement of propargyl alcohols for the synthesis of a,ß-unsaturated ketones and esters
Precursor to alkyl methanesulfonate derivatives useful as alkylating agents for aromatic compounds.

The cyclopropenone catalyzed nucleophilic substitution of alcohols by methanesulfonate ion with inversion of configuration is described. This work provides an alternative to the Mitsunobu reaction that avoids the use of azodicarboxylates and generation of hydrazine and phosphine oxide byproducts. This
